Latvia Transcritical CO2 Market Challenges

In the Latvia Transcritical CO2 Market, some of the key challenges include the high initial investment costs associated with transitioning to transcritical CO2 systems, as well as the need for specialized training and expertise in managing and maintaining these advanced systems. Additionally, the relatively limited availability of components and technology specific to transcritical CO2 systems in the Latvian market can pose challenges in terms of sourcing and procurement. Furthermore, the lack of standardized regulations and guidelines specific to transcritical CO2 technology in Latvia may create uncertainty and complexity for businesses looking to adopt these systems. Overall, overcoming these challenges will require investments in training, technology, and regulatory frameworks to support the growth and adoption of transcritical CO2 systems in the Latvian market.

Latvia Transcritical CO2 Market Government Policies

In Latvia, the government has introduced policies to promote the use of transcritical CO2 technology in the refrigeration and air conditioning sectors. These policies focus on incentivizing businesses to adopt environmentally-friendly refrigeration systems, such as transcritical CO2, through subsidies and tax breaks. Additionally, the government has set targets to reduce greenhouse gas emissions, which encourage the transition to more sustainable refrigeration technologies like transcritical CO2. Furthermore, there are regulations in place that restrict the use of certain high-global warming potential refrigerants, further driving the demand for transcritical CO2 systems. Overall, the government`s policies in Latvia are geared towards promoting the adoption of transcritical CO2 technology to reduce carbon emissions and mitigate climate change impacts in the refrigeration sector.
